Richa Ghimire is a well-known Nepali actress who has made significant contributions to the Nepali film industry. Here are some highlights of her career and achievements:
Career and Filmography
Richa Ghimire has appeared in more than 18 feature films. Some of her notable works include:
- Love in Nepal (2004): One of her early films where she played the role of Ruby.
- Desh Dekhi Bidesh (2008): Another significant film in her career.
- Bish (2009): She considers this her most challenging role, where she portrayed a drug addict.
- Chhodi Gaye Paap Lagla (2010): She played the role of Ritu.
- Kasam Hajurko (2010): Another notable film in her career.
- The World's Happiest Man (TBA): An upcoming film that is in the final stage of post-production.

Personal Life
Richa Ghimire is married to director Shankar Ghimire since December 12, 2009. They have three children and currently reside in the United States. Apart from acting, she is an advocate for equal pay for equal work, highlighting the pay disparity between male and female actors in the industry.
